Transformation of the regulation of commercial banks in the conditions of the development of the digital economy of Uzbekistan

Yangibaevich Abdullaev Altinbek

Professor, Doctor of Economics, Head of the Department of Banking, Samarkand Institute of Economics and Service, Samarkand, Uzbekistan, Email id: oltinbek60@gmail.com

Online published on 24 April, 2023.

Abstract

This article identifies common problems substantiating the feasibility of using and developing a unified system of innovative banking services based on the analysis and systematization of various systems of remote banking services and methods for assessing its effectiveness. On the example of large commercial banks of Uzbekistan, innovative banking, the use of which will solve the identified problems. Implementation of the specified unified system of innovative banking servicesis designed to provide banking service systems based on the systematization of various distance systems as a whole, with a focus on achieving criterial values of key performance indicators.
